Output efcdb395e2ddcb62154c21b9f03e8e2e2a42cbc3c73129071fab002f2d150330:0

value
65474536
script pubkey
OP_0 OP_PUSHBYTES_20 84ab2403d4d2fcd3ae04c13292a42a74e859d136
address
bc1qsj4jgq756t7d8tsycyef9fp2wn59n5fkmg9dq3
transaction
efcdb395e2ddcb62154c21b9f03e8e2e2a42cbc3c73129071fab002f2d150330
confirmations
168786
spent
true